Micro Nada

The first season of Micro Nada, Uni.e.s dans la différence (United in differences), traces the journeys of unions that have created unique and inspiring relationships.

In a world where differences can seem inaccessible and sometimes even polarizing, Micro Nada transports us into intimate stories of human connections that have overcome these differences by celebrating them. A podcast that transports us from Colombia to India through Oka, with a common thread of humanity and acceptance.

The Head, the Heart and the Hands: A Balanced Interdependence for an Inclusive Organizational Climate

Can we move beyond awareness-raising and sporadic EDI initiatives? Adopting a balanced approach between understanding, action and benevolence to marry pragmatism and the urgency to act with concrete actions and lasting results.

An article written by Maher Najari, cofounder of Nada, and published in Revue RH (an HR magazine).

The impact of global warming on alpine ski resorts

In these times of climate disruption, some winter activities that we sometimes take for granted are profoundly affected.

Laurent Da Silva, co-founder of Nada, was on Radio-Canada British Columbia-Yukon show "Phare Ouest" to discuss the implications of the lack of snow for alpine ski resorts.
